Stablecoins Take Center Stage

Stablecoins, in particular, are having their moment. The report notes that over 70% of jurisdictions reviewed advanced new stablecoin regulatory frameworks in 2025. Think about that for a second. These aren't just random, fly-by-night regulations. We're talking about bespoke frameworks that address key areas like issuance, reserves, and redemption. The US's GENIUS Act, the EU's MiCA rollout, and progress in Hong Kong, Japan, Singapore, and the UAE—it's a symphony of regulatory harmony!

Challenges Remain: Cross-Jurisdictional Coordination

But let's not get too carried away. There are still challenges ahead. As the Financial Action Task Force (FATF) rightly points out, gaps in standards implementation leave VASPs in jurisdictions with weak frameworks vulnerable to exploitation. The North Korea's Bybit hack, where over $1.5 billion in Ethereum tokens were lost, is a stark reminder of the need for better cross-jurisdictional coordination and real-time information sharing. US Leadership in Regulatory Frameworks

The US, under what the report calls a reshaping of global policy tone (ahem, Trump administration), is leading the charge. The GENIUS Act on stablecoins is a landmark achievement, establishing a federal regime for issuance, reserves, audits, and oversight. The House has also passed the CLARITY Act, a market structure bill that divides jurisdiction between the SEC and CFTC. It's a coordinated effort, a recognition that crypto is here to stay and needs a clear, consistent regulatory framework.

Regulation's Impact on Illicit Finance

And what about the impact on illicit finance? Well, TRM analysis shows that VASPs, the most widely regulated segment of the crypto ecosystem, have significantly lower rates of illicit activity than the overall ecosystem.
